Transaction 32a269e06be80dbb4f0a623c38f1bc3cf5c20cd8c291855d1ed94776332dfeea
1 Input
1 Output
-
32a269e06be80dbb4f0a623c38f1bc3cf5c20cd8c291855d1ed94776332dfeea:0
- value
- 11455815
- script pubkey
- OP_0 OP_PUSHBYTES_20 b96dfaa49e37e8e5fdb4905d6a91068c3c7d74d2
- address
- bc1qh9kl4fy7xl5wtld5jpwk4ygx3s786axjwm30um